They were eye to eye.
The lizard bobbed its head up and down, tentatively.
The little boy did the same.
More animated now, the lizard bobbed again.
As did the little boy.
Excited, the little boy whispered to his grandfather, “Look, Pepaw! I’m
talkin’ to the lizard!”
The old man chuckled, “Careful, son. You don’t know what you’re sayin’
to him.”
Ignoring him, the little boy bobbed again- more enthusiastically than
ever.
The lizard drew back for a moment, then lunged.
It took almost a minute for Pepaw to get the lizard to let go of the
little boy’s lip.
